Hanging Town

There is a place in the old country town.
Where men were hung from all around.
With no trial they were sentenced to die.
By the hangman's noose hung outside.

In those old years justice was very swift.
The guilty paid for what had been done.
Bounty hunters would track them down.
Dead or alive they stayed within the law.

They earned a living by using their guns.
The stakes were high for the right ones.
They were hung in the middle of town.
When they were given their last chance.

They all had a chance for a last speech.
To clear their self of any bad they'd done.
Some would cry others would beg them.
Not to release the trap door they stood on.
